The video discusses the impact of migration on modern Britain, highlighting personal stories of children from diverse backgrounds. It presents net migration statistics, showing an increase in EU citizens moving to the UK, particularly Romanians and Bulgarians. The video explores the EU referendum debate, with arguments from both the Remain and Leave campaigns regarding the economic and social implications of migration. It concludes with a discussion on the future of immigration and its ongoing political and societal impact.
